Molecular epidemiology of rotavirus infections in children with acute gastroenteritis in our region

Abstract (EN)

Rotavirus is the major cause of acute gastroenteritis in infants and young children worldwide and is the important agent of child deaths. To investigate the molecular epidemiology of rotavirus infections in children with acute gastroenteritis in our region, 188 stool samples were obtained from children under 5 years old with acute gastroenteritis during the year 2008. Stool samples were analyzed by ELISA (enzyme-linked immunosorbent assay) for group A rotavirus antigen. RT-PCR (reverse-transcription-polymerase chain reaction) multiplex semi-nested PCR were used for rotavirus G and P genotyping. From a total of 188 stool samples, 41 (21.8%) were found to be positive for rotavirus antigen. The most prevalent rotavirus genotype was G1P[4] with the rate of 26.8%, followed by G4P[4] 17%, G9/P[4] 7.4%, G1P[6] and G1P[10] genotypes with 2.4% rate of each. The prevalence of mixed infections was 36.6%. The predominant G genotype was G1 (70.7%) followed by G4 (19.5%) and G9 (17%). The most common P genotype was P[4] (85.3%) followed by P[10] (29.2%), P[8] (12.1%), P[11] (7.4%) and P[6] (4.9%). The detection of distribution of rotavirus G and P genotypes among children with acute gastroenteritis in our region will contribute to the development of rotavirus vaccine strategies.
